i have the index.htm file in my /pages directory and i have it also declared in the advanced server config. im confused asto how it is supposed to be directed to is it /pages/index.htm or would it be d:\shp\pages\index.htm i have both in there and it doesnt work whats goin on??

Please read the "Getting started" chapter in the documentation to have full answers for your questions.
You should only put index.html in the Index files table (and not a full path). Besides, your should declare the d:\shp\pages to be either your documents path or as an alias.

Just drop a .htm and .html files in your htdocs folder and go to your abyss console , go to server paremeters and click on add in the index table , type index.htm and click on submit and restart your server click on add again in the index table and type , index.html and go to your web address and your index.htm or index.html should be found if you want to put a index file in a sub directory, just drop a index.htm or index.html and point your browser to that web directory http://www.offspringvideos.com/images/

inside /images/ is a index.html file and that blocks the forbidden error from coming up it just shows that html index file instead , its a great way to add your own forbidden error pages 8)

are you sure that it is really a html file? you should turn on file extensions (My Computer > Tools > Folder Options > Views tab > Uncheck Hide Extensions for known files types) It is possible if you made a new text file and saved it as a html file that it still has a txt exension on the end index.html.txt wont work in your server.
